What are the best cryptocurrency wallets that support pre loaded visa cards?
I'm looking for the best cryptocurrency wallets that support pre loaded visa cards. Can you recommend any wallets that offer this feature? I want to be able to easily load my visa card with cryptocurrency and use it for everyday purchases. What are the options available?
7 answers
- Alex J AlexanderMay 16, 2024 · 2 years agoSure, there are several cryptocurrency wallets that support pre loaded visa cards. One popular option is the Coinbase Card. It allows you to spend your cryptocurrency anywhere Visa is accepted. You can easily load your card with cryptocurrency through the Coinbase app and use it for everyday purchases. Another option is the Wirex card, which also supports loading cryptocurrency and offers additional features like cashback rewards. Both of these wallets provide a convenient way to use your cryptocurrency for everyday transactions.
- Bharath YuviMay 15, 2022 · 4 years agoIf you're looking for a more secure option, you might consider hardware wallets like Ledger or Trezor. While they don't directly support pre loaded visa cards, they offer a high level of security for storing your cryptocurrency. You can still use these wallets to manage your funds and transfer them to a regular visa card when needed. It's important to keep in mind that hardware wallets are designed for long-term storage and not for frequent transactions.
